1. The Family Crest Barrel Lid — A Legacy You Can Hang

This one’s timeless. Imagine giving a family a round oak lid engraved with their name, crest, and the year they started their story. It’s one of those pieces that feels old and new at the same time.

Hang it above a fireplace, over a dining table, or in the entryway — it instantly says, “We belong here.”

I once gave a family crest lid to my cousin when he bought his first house. Two years later, it’s still the first thing you see when you walk in. The wood has darkened a little, the engraving’s softened, and honestly? It’s even better now.


2. The Newlywed “Est. [Year]” Barrel Top — Love That Ages Well

Forget toasters and towels — give the couple something that actually grows with them.

A wine barrel top engraved with their last name and “Est. [Year]” is more than décor. It’s a reminder that love — like oak — gets better with time.

If you want to add a twist, bring a few metallic markers to the wedding and have guests sign around the edges. Later, they can hang it in their living room as a permanent time capsule of the day everything began.

5. The Anniversary “Years of Love” Design — For Couples Who’ve Weathered Everything

For your parents, grandparents, or that couple you know who’s been together longer than smartphones have existed — this one hits deep.

Engrave their names, anniversary date, and a phrase like “Still Aging Beautifully Since 1984.” It’s cheeky, romantic, and heartfelt all at once.

The connection between oak aging spirits and love aging gracefully? Perfect metaphor. And every time they walk by, it’ll bring back memories of a life well-built together.
